Handover — Priya to Col

Quick one before I'm out: the big-deal discount policy is now capped at 18% without VP sign-off, 25% with. Anything above goes to the pricing board. Heads of department, please brief your teams — no more side arrangements like the Brennick deal. Col has the approval tracker. Exceptions log stays with him. Rationale and forward plan noted below.

management briefing: Project Zorix slips by six weeks because of the audit delay.

Ticket: Config drift in Pulsewire fan-out tier

Support observed that staging and production notification fan-out nodes no longer share backpressure thresholds. Staging sheds load at a much lower queue depth, so alert comparisons between environments are misleading. Nobody recorded when the production values changed. Before we reconcile, please verify against what each node actually reports. The current production values are as follows.

deployment values, kawip-kafog:
belath:
  pin: 3709
  tenant: ulaox
  seal: seal_25075386
  metrics_host: metrics.belath.halixhq.test
  standby_team: gormir
  escalation: wenys-fenwyn
  nonce: 26e5f7

// SPOOL_FLUSH_INTERVAL_MS controls how often the Inkwharf spooler
// drains queued jobs to downstream print nodes. We settled on 1500ms
// after the Bramleyton pilot showed that shorter intervals starved the
// retry queue, while longer ones let stale jobs pile up during shift
// changes. If you tune this, re-run the saturation suite in the
// spooler-bench repo and confirm the dedupe window still covers two
// flush cycles. The build this default was validated against is noted
// on the next line.

build token for tajeg-bajep: htk14_409ba9df6b8acb